With opportunities across locations and functions, a culture grounded in our core four values - gratitude, communication, respect and accountability - and a strong commitment to learning, collaboration, and innovation, Smithfield offers challenging and rewarding careers where you can grow, contribute and make a real impact.As a Talent Acquisition Specialist, you'll be vital to our recruitment strategy, finding innovative and bold ways to attract top talent. In this role, you'll partner closely with HR Managers and Hiring Managers to understand workforce needs and develop strategic approaches for building a pipeline of highly qualified candidates. As part of the Talent Acquisition team, you will play a key role in our mission to deliver an exceptional recruitment experience for both candidates and hiring managers. This is your opportunity to make a real impact and help define the future of talent at Smithfield Foods!Full-Cycle Recruitment: Manage the entire recruitment lifecycle for all functional areas across multiple locations simultaneously, ensuring efficient and effective hiring outcomes.Candidate Experience: Ensure a smooth and engaging candidate experience through timely communication, clear feedback, and maintaining professionalism throughout the process.Hiring Manager Experience: Collaborate with department leaders and HR teams, offering expert guidance and consultation on recruitment strategies and delivering exceptional support and service throughout the hiring process.Talent Sourcing: Leverage various sourcing strategies to find and attract top talent. Proactively build and maintain a pipeline of qualified candidates for current and future roles.Labor Market Analyst: Research labor market trends to strategically align sourcing strategy with current industry conditions.Business Acumen: Gain an understanding of various roles, including those in a manufacturing environment, through job shadowing to improve hiring fit and reduce turnover.Process Improvement: Continuously evaluate and refine recruitment processes to enhance efficiency, reduce time-to-hire, and improve the candidate experience, while ensuring alignment with business goals and best practices.Data Tracking and Reporting: Use applicant tracking systems (ATS) to manage candidates and provide regular recruitment updates and metrics to leadership. Maintain accurate and up-to-date recruitment records to meet regulatory standards.To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als to perform the essential functions.Bachelor's degree from an accredited four-year college or university and 2+ years of relevant experience, or equivalent combination of education and experience, required.Proficient in computer applications (i.e. Word, PowerPoint, Outlook, and Excel).Demonstrates a strong sense of urgency, attention to detail, initiative and sound judgment.Excellent written and verbal communication skills.Leverages emotional intelligence to build and foster relationships both internally and externally.Excels in fast-paced, dynamic environments, maintaining a respectful, approachable, and team-oriented demeanor while cultivating a positive and collaborative work atmosphere.Strong multi-tasking and organizational skills.Must possess a high level of professionalism, discretion and ability to handle sensitive information.Energized by collaboration through travel to other locations (25% of the time). Some travel may be at short notice or require overnight stays. While traveling, must self-manage their time and daily tasks.Other skills that make you stand out:Experience in recruiting across all levels and functional areas.Experience with passive candidate recruiting and utilizing creative sourcing strategies to attract high-quality talent.Strong knowledge of Federal, State, and employment regulations and policies.Proficiency in using a server-based applicant tracking system (Workday preferred).Proven experience working under recruiting KPIs, consistently meeting or exceeding performance targets.Experience in handling administrative duties related to recruitment and compliance.Prior experience recruiting for government contractors, including familiarity with relevant regulations and requirements.Project management skills, with the ability to plan and manage multiple recruitment initiatives and deadlines simultaneously.Relocation Package Available: NoEEO InformationSmithfield is an equal opportunity employer committed to workplace diversity.
